Area players help Finlandia women’s basketball team
HANCOCK — Sophomore Carsyn Osterman of Baraga scored 10 points for the Finlandia University women’s basketball team as the Lions lost at Dubuque, Iowa, 84-71 in their season opener on Saturday.
Osterman, who made a 3-pointer, also grabbed four rebounds and made a steal in just 14 minutes of action.
Junior teammate Bailey Froberg, a L’Anse graduate, added seven points with a made triple, three rebounds and a steal, while sophomore Katie Loman of Ishpeming contributed six points, six steals, three rebounds, two assists and a blocked shot.
Another area player, Ishpeming grad Mariah Austin, scored five points and had five rebounds, three steals and three assists.
On Sunday, Finlandia fell 77-48 at Wisconsin-Platteville as Austin scored nine points, making all five of her free-throw attempts, and added four rebounds, two assists and a steal.
Froberg scored five points, making 5 of 6 free throws, and also three rebounds and an assist.
